BEA ホーム | 製品 | dev2dev | support | askBEA
 ドキュメントのダウンロード   サイト マップ   Glossary 
検索

WebLogic Web サービス プログラマーズ ガイド

 Previous Next Contents PDF で侮ヲ  

WebLogic Web サービスの概要

Web サービス

Web サービスを使用する理由

Web サービス規格

添付ファイル付き SOAP 1.1

WSDL 1.1

JAX-RPC

UDDI 2.0

WebLogic Web サービスの機能

Web サービスの作成例および呼び出し例

WebLogic Web サービスの作成 : 主な手順

バージョン 6.1、7.X の WebLogic Web サービスの相違点

サポートされていない機能

XML ファイルの編集

アーキテクチャの概要

WebLogic Web サービスのアーキテクチャ

バックエンド コンポーネントのみのオペレーション

バックエンド コンポーネントと SOAP メッセージ ハンドラ チェーンのオペレーション

SOAP メッセージ ハンドラ チェーンのみのオペレーション

WebLogic Web サービスの作成 : 簡単な例

サンプルの解説

WebLogic Web サービスの作成例 : 主な手順

EJB 用の Java コードの記述

非組み込みデータ型の Java コードの記述

EJB デプロイメント記述子の作成

EJB のアセンブル

build.xml Ant ビルド ファイルの作成

WebLogic Web サービスの設計

同期オペレーション、非同期オペレーションのいずれかの選択

Web サービスのバックエンド コンポーネントの選択

EJB バックエンド コンポーネント

Java クラスのバックエンド コンポーネント

RPC 指向またはドキュメント指向の Web サービス

データ型

SOAP メッセージをインターセプトする SOAP メッセージ ハンドラの使用

ステートフル WebLogic Web サービス

WebLogic Web サービスの実装

WebLogic Web サービスの実装の概要

WebLogic Web サービスの実装 : 主な手順

コンポーネントの Java コードの記述

ステートレス セッション EJB を使用して Web サービスを実装する

Java クラスを記述して Web サービスを実装する

非組み込みデータ型を実装する

ドキュメント指向の Web サービスの実装

WSDL ファイルに基づく部分的な実装の生成

wsdl2Service Ant タスクの実行

wsdl2Service Ant タスクのサンプル build.xml ファイル

複数の戻り値の実装

ホルダ クラスを使用した複数の戻り値の実装

SOAP 障害例外を送出する

組み込みデータ型の使用法

組み込みデータ型用の XML スキーマから Java へのマッピング

組み込みデータ型用の Javaから XML スキーマへのマッピング

Ant タスクを使用した WebLogic Web サービスのアセンブル

Ant タスクを使用した WebLogic Web サービスのアセンブルの概要

servicegen Ant タスクを使用した WebLogic Web サービスのアセンブル

servicegen Ant タスクの機能

WebLogic Web サービスの自動アセンブル :主な手順

servicegen Ant タスクを実行する

他の Ant タスクを使用した WebLogic Web サービスのアセンブル

source2wsdd Ant タスクを実行する

source2wsdd Ant タスクのサンプル build.xml ファイル

autotype Ant タスクを実行する

Autotype Ant タスクのサンプル build.xml ファイル

clientgen Ant タスクを実行する

clientgen Ant タスクのサンプル build.xml ファイル

wspackage Ant タスクを実行する

wspackage Ant タスクのサンプル build.xml ファイル

Web サービス EAR ファイル パッケージ

servicegen および autotype Ant タスクでサポートされる非組み込みデータ型

サポートされている XML 非組み込みデータ型

サポートされている Java 非組み込みデータ型

JAX-RPC へのデータ型の非準拠

生成されたデータ型コンポーネントの非ラウンドトリップ

WebLogic Web サービスのデプロイ

WebLogic Web サービスの手動アセンブル

WebLogic Web サービスの手動アセンブルの概要

WebLogic Web サービスの手動アセンブル : 主な手順

web-services.xml ファイルの概要

web-services.xml ファイルの手動作成 : 主な手順

<components> 要素を作成する

<operation> 要素を作成する

オペレーションのタイプを指定する

オペレーションのパラメータおよび戻り値を指定する

Sample web-services.xml Files

組み込みデータ型を使用した EJB コンポーネント Web サービス

非組み込みデータ型を使用した EJB コンポーネント Web サービス

EJB コンポーネントおよび SOAP メッセージ ハンドラ チェーンを使用する Web サービス

SOAP メッセージ ハンドラ チェーンのみの Web サービス

Web サービスの呼び出し

Web サービスの呼び出しの概要

JAX-RPC API

Web サービスを呼び出すクライアントの例

Web サービスを呼び出す Java クライアント アプリケーションの作成 : 主な手順

Java クライアント アプリケーション JAR ファイルの取得

clientgen Ant タスクを実行する

clientgen Ant タスクのサンプル build.xml ファイル

Java クライアント アプリケーションのコードの記述

Web サービスについての情報を取得

HTTP セッションの維持

Web サービスがクラッシュした場合の処理

簡素な静的クライアントの記述

WSDL を使用する動的クライアントの記述

WSDL を使用しない動的クライアントの記述

out または inout パラメータを使用するクライアントの記述

J2ME クライアントの記述

SSL を使用する J2ME クライアントの記述

ポータブル スタブの作成と使い方

VersionMaker ユーティリティの使い方

WebLogic Web サービス クライアントとのプロキシ サーバの使用

WebLogic Web サービスのホーム ページおよび WSDL の URL

Web サービス呼び出し中のエラーのデバッグ

WebLogic Web サービスのシステム プロパティ

非組み込みデータ型の使用法

非組み込みデータ型の使用法の概要

非組み込みデータ型を手動で作成する方法 : 主な手順

XML スキーマ データ型表現を記述する

Java データ型表現を記述する

シリアライゼーション クラスを記述する

データ型マッピング ファイルを作成する

XML スキーマ情報で web-services.xml ファイルを更新する

SOAP メッセージをインターセプトする SOAP メッセージ ハンドラの作成

SOAP メッセージ ハンドラおよびハンドラ チェーンの概要

SOAP メッセージ ハンドラの作成 : 主な手順

SOAP メッセージ ハンドラおよびハンドラ チェーンの設計

ハンドラインタフェースの実装

Handler.init() メソッドを実装する

Handler.destroy() メソッドを実装する

Handler.getHeaders() メソッドを実装する

Handler.handleRequest() メソッドを実装する

Handler.handleResponse() メソッドを実装する

Handler.handleFault() メソッドを実装する

javax.xml.soap.SOAPMessage オブジェクト

SOAPPart オブジェクト

AttachmentPart オブジェクト

GenericHandler Abstract クラスの拡張

SOAP メッセージ ハンドラ情報による web-services.xml ファイルの更新

クライアント アプリケーションでの SOAP メッセージ ハンドラおよびハンドラ チェーンの使用

セキュリティのコンフィグレーション

セキュリティのコンフィグレーションの概要

セキュリティのコンフィグレーション : 主な手順

WebLogic Web サービスへのアクセスのコントロール

Web サービスの URL に対してセキュリティを設定する

ステートレス セッション EJB とそのメソッドに対してセキュリティを設定する

WSDL および Web サービスのホーム ページに対してセキュリティを設定する

HTTPS プロトコルの指定

セキュリティが設定された Web サービスを呼び出すためのクライアント アプリケーションのコーディング

クライアント アプリケーションに対する SSL のコンフィグレーション

WebLogic Server が提供する SSL 実装を使用する

SSL をプログラムでコンフィグレーションする

サードパーティの SSL 実装を使用する

SSLAdapterFactory クラスを拡張する

クライアント アプリケーションに対する双方向 SSL のコンフィグレーション

プロキシ サーバを使用する

JMS で実装された WebLogic Web サービスの作成

JMS で実装された WebLogic Web サービスの作成方法の概要

JMS で実装された WebLogic Web サービスの設計

キューまたはトピックの選択

メッセージの取得と処理

JMS コンポーネントの使用例

JMS で実装された WebLogic Web サービスの実装

メッセージスタイル Web サービス用の JMS コンポーネントのコンフィグレーション

JMS で実装された WebLogic Web サービスの自動アセンブル

servicegen Ant タスクを実行する

JMS で実装された WebLogic Web サービスの手動アセンブル

JMS メッセージのコンシューマとプロデューサをパッケージ化する

コンポーネント情報で web-services.xml ファイルを更新する

JMS コンポーネント Web サービス用の web-services.xml ファイルのサンプル

JMS で実装された WebLogic Web サービスのデプロイ

JMS で実装された WebLogic Web サービスの呼び出し

非同期 Web サービス オペレーションを呼び出してデータを送信する

同期 Web サービス オペレーションを呼び出してデータを送信する

WebLogic Web サービスの管理

WebLogic Web サービスの管理の概要

WebLogic Server にデプロイされている Web サービスの表示

UDDI を使用した Web サービスのパブリッシュと検索

UDDI の概要

UDDI と Web サービス

UDDI とビジネス レジストリ

UDDI のデータ構造

WebLogic Server における UDDI の機能

UDDI ディレクトリ エクスプローラの呼び出し

UDDI クライアント API の使用法

相互運用性

相互運用性の概要

ベンダ固有の拡張機能を使用しないこと

最新の相互運用性テスト情報の常時更新

作成したアプリケーションのデータ モデルの理解

さまざまなデータ型の相互運用性の理解

SOAPBuilders Interoperability Lab Round 3 テストの結果

.NET との相互運用

6.1 WebLogic Web サービスから 7.0 へのアップグレード

6.1 WebLogic Web サービスのアップグレードの概要

6.1 WebLogic Web サービスから 7.0 への自動アップグレード

6.1 WebLogic Web サービスから 7.0 への手動アップグレード

6.1 build.xml ファイルから 7.0 への変換

Web サービスへのアクセスに使用される URL の更新

WebLogic Web サービス デプロイメント記述子の要素

階層図

要素について

components

ejb-link

fault

handler

handler-chain

handler-chains

init-param

init-params

java-class

jms-receive-queue

jms-receive-topic

jms-send-destination

jndi-name

operation

operations

param

params

return-param

stateless-ejb

type-mapping

type-mapping-entry

types

web-service

web-services

Web サービス Ant タスクとコマンドライン ユーティリティ

WebLogic Web サービス Ant タスクとコマンドライン ユーティリティの概要

Web サービス Ant タスクとコマンドライン ユーティリティのリスト

Web サービス Ant タスクの使用

WebLogic Ant タスク用のクラスパスを設定する

WSDL および XML スキーマ ファイルを操作する際のオペレーティング システムの大文字/小文字の区別の違い

Web サービス コマンド ライン ユーティリティを使用する

autotype

clientgen

servicegen

servicegen

service

client

source2wsdd

wsdl2Service

wspackage

wsgen

WebLogic Web サービスのカスタマイズ

静的 WSDL ファイルのパブリッシュ

カスタム WebLogic Web サービス ホーム ページの作成

WebLogic Web サービスでサポートされている仕様

 

Back to Top Previous Next